    cpufreq: Move endif to the end of Kconfig file
    
    [ Upstream commit 7e265fc04690d449a40b413b0348b15c748cea6f ]
    
    It is possible to enable few cpufreq drivers, without the framework
    being enabled. This happened due to a bug while moving the entries
    earlier. Fix it.
    
    Fixes: 7ee1378736f0 ("cpufreq: Move CPPC configs to common Kconfig and add RISC-V")

diff --git a/drivers/cpufreq/Kconfig b/drivers/cpufreq/Kconfig
index 2561b215432a8..588ab1cc6d557 100644
--- a/drivers/cpufreq/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/cpufreq/Kconfig
@@ -311,8 +311,6 @@ config QORIQ_CPUFREQ
 	  This adds the CPUFreq driver support for Freescale QorIQ SoCs
 	  which are capable of changing the CPU's frequency dynamically.
 
-endif
-
 config ACPI_CPPC_CPUFREQ
 	tristate "CPUFreq driver based on the ACPI CPPC spec"
 	depends on ACPI_PROCESSOR
@@ -341,4 +339,6 @@ config ACPI_CPPC_CPUFREQ_FIE
 
 	  If in doubt, say N.
 
+endif
+
 endmenu
